How On the Loose: New York State's Top Fugitives with Rewards for Their Capture Actually Works
When discussing On the Loose: New York State's Top Fugitives with Rewards for Their Capture, it is essential to understand the standard procedures followed by authorities. In New York, arrest warrants are typically issued by a court when there is probable evidence suggesting an individual has not complied with a legal obligation, such as appearing for trial or paying a mandated fine. Once a warrant is active, law enforcement agencies may collaborate with organizations like the New York State Division of Parole or the Department of Justice to circulate details about the individual. Financial incentives in the form of rewards are sometimes offered by governmental bodies or community groups to encourage safe and reliable information from the public. These rewards are generally funded through official allocations and are subject to strict verification processes to confirm that the information provided directly aids in an apprehension. Throughout this process, legal safeguards ensure that tips are handled confidentially and that arrests are conducted following due process, maintaining a balance between enforcement and individual rights.
Common Questions People Have About On the Loose: New York State's Top Fugitives with Rewards for Their Capture
Many individuals encounter the topic of On the Loose: New York State's Top Fugitives with Rewards for Their Capture and seek clarity on how such programs operate in practice. One frequently asked question is how reward amounts are determined and who is eligible to receive them. Generally, reward values are set based on the severity of the case, available funding, and the specific criteria outlined by the agency offering the incentive, with payments often issued only after an arrest is made and verified. Another common concern involves the safety of individuals who provide information; many people worry about potential retaliation, which is why law enforcement emphasizes confidential reporting channels and works to protect tipsters whenever possible. People also ask about the timeline for resolving these cases, though the duration can vary significantly depending on the circumstances of each incident and the cooperation of the public. Things People Often Misunderstand
Misinformation can easily spread when topics like On the Loose: New York State's Top Fugitives with Rewards for Their Capture are discussed in informal settings. One widespread myth is that all wanted individuals are dangerous career criminals, when in reality, many cases involve lower-level offenses or procedural failures that do not pose an immediate threat to public safety. Another misunderstanding is that reward programs are frequently abused or that tips are not taken seriously, whereas most agencies have protocols in place to vet information thoroughly and maintain records for accountability. Some people also assume that these cases are primarily driven by financial incentives, when in fact they are often part of broader efforts to ensure compliance with court orders and restore public confidence in the legal system.
